When a make changes on a site and decide to publish this changes without giving a notice to watchers, the watchers still get an email with this changes.

From what you say, it looks like you are making use of the new editing improvements on Conf Cloud, and you are running into this bug:  CONFCLOUD-67625.  We've got the same problem.  I'd suggest going to the bug listing and voting for this to be fixed.  I'm surprised it hasn't received more attention, since it seems to me to be a major issue....

If you are talking about confluence pages, then during publication there is a checkbox "notify watchers"
If we are talking about Jira tasks, you need to change the notification scheme so that when editing task notifications are not sent
